I've decided to include some pictures of my booth at Chi Omega to show you the "feel" of my company as I'm continuing to brand it.  Being "the paper nest co." gives me the opportunity to express my love of nature, combined, of course, with the Tiffany Blue! I've been working so hard for the past few months trying to get everything to tie in together for upcoming shows.  From the furniture to the tablecloth to the bird nest business card holders, I think I'm finally done...until I find another darling bird cage that I just have to have!
